Webbsity. Oil is usually more viscous than water, yet oil is less dense and floats on top of water. If a fluid is heated, it tends to become less viscous, and if cooled, it tends to become more viscous. The colder the temperature, the more viscous the fluid becomes, hence the saying “slower than molasses in January”. As the temperature drops ... Webb19 dec. 2024 · slow as (slower than) molasses (in January) Extremely dilatory. This simile is American in origin, dates from the midor late nineteenth century, and is a vivid one for anyone who has ever tried to pour cold molasses from one container into another. “He’s slower than molasses,” wrote J.
